Understanding Keycap Profiles: The Basics

A keycap profile refers to the physical shape and height of the keycaps, specifically the angle and curvature of the top surface and the overall height from the switch housing. Profiles are typically categorized as either sculpted (each row has a different shape and height) or uniform (all rows share the same shape and height). The choice of profile affects not only the feel but also the manufacturing process, mold costs, and compatibility with different switch types.

Sculpted vs. Uniform Profiles

Sculpted profiles, such as OEM, Cherry, and SA, have distinct row heights and angles that follow the natural arc of your fingers. This ergonomic design reduces finger travel and fatigue during long typing sessions. Uniform profiles, like DSA and XDA, have identical keycaps across all rows, allowing for flexible key placement and a lower, flatter profile. For OEM manufacturers, sculpted profiles require more molds (typically five to six row-specific molds) while uniform profiles can be produced with a single mold, reducing tooling costs.

Common Custom Keycap Profile Options OEM Manufacturers Provide

OEM manufacturers typically offer a range of standard profiles, each with its own characteristics. Below are the most common options you can specify for your custom keyboard project.

1. OEM Profile (The Industry Standard)

The OEM profile is the most widely used keycap profile in the mechanical keyboard industry. It is a sculpted profile with a moderate height, similar to Cherry profile but slightly taller. The top surface has a slight cylindrical dish that helps center your fingers. OEM profile is favored for its balance of comfort and familiarity, making it a safe choice for mass-market keyboards. From a manufacturing standpoint, OEM profile is cost-effective because molds are widely available and production yields are high.

2. Cherry Profile (Low-Profile Sculpted)

The Cherry profile, named after the German switch manufacturer, is a low-profile sculpted design that is shorter than OEM. It features a more pronounced cylindrical dish and a stepped sculpting that many typists find more ergonomic. Cherry profile is popular among enthusiasts for its consistent feel and reduced height, which can improve typing speed. OEM manufacturers often offer Cherry profile as a premium option, but note that the tighter tolerances require higher-quality molds and careful QC.

3. SA Profile (High-Profile Sculpted)

SA profile is a tall, sculpted profile with a spherical top surface. It is known for its retro, chunky look and a deep dish that cradles the fingertips. SA keycaps are significantly taller than OEM or Cherry, which changes the overall keyboard height and may require a wrist rest. Because of the large surface area, SA profile is excellent for showcasing vibrant color schemes and custom legends. However, the increased height and material usage make SA keycaps more expensive to produce, and the mold cost is higher due to the need for precise row-specific curves.

4. DSA Profile (Uniform Low-Profile)

DSA profile is a uniform, low-profile keycap with a spherical top. All rows are the same height and shape, which allows for unique layouts and easy repositioning of keys. DSA is popular for ortholinear and split keyboards. The uniform nature simplifies manufacturing—only one mold is needed—and reduces material waste. However, some users find the lack of sculpting less ergonomic for long typing sessions. For OEM buyers, DSA can be a cost-effective way to offer a distinctive look without the tooling expenses of sculpted profiles.

5. XDA Profile (Uniform High-Profile)

XDA profile is a uniform profile that is taller than DSA but still lower than SA. It has a large, flat spherical top that provides a wide landing area for fingers. XDA is increasingly popular in the enthusiast community for its modern, clean aesthetic and comfortable feel. From an OEM perspective, XDA offers similar manufacturing benefits to DSA (single mold) but with a more substantial presence. It is an excellent choice for brands targeting the premium custom keyboard market.

6. Custom Profiles (Fully Bespoke)

For brands that want a truly unique product, some OEM manufacturers offer fully custom profiles. This involves designing a new keycap shape from scratch, which requires significant investment in R&D, 3D modeling, and mold creation. Custom profiles can be tailored to specific ergonomic needs, brand identity, or acoustic properties. However, the minimum order quantities (MOQs) are typically high (10,000+ sets), and lead times can extend to 12–16 weeks. This option is best suited for established brands with a clear product roadmap.

How to Choose the Right Profile for Your Product Line

Selecting the optimal keycap profile for your OEM project requires a strategic assessment of your target market, budget, and brand positioning. Here are key considerations:

Target Audience & Use Case

If you are targeting gamers, a low-profile sculpted profile like Cherry or OEM is often preferred for fast, accurate key presses. For office productivity, the ergonomic sculpting of OEM or SA can reduce fatigue. Enthusiast communities often gravitate toward SA or XDA for their aesthetic appeal and unique feel. Analyze your buyer personas and their preferences to narrow down the options.

Manufacturing & Cost Constraints

Your budget and MOQ will heavily influence the profile choice. Uniform profiles (DSA, XDA) require only one mold, significantly reducing upfront tooling costs and allowing for smaller MOQs (as low as 1,000 sets). Sculpted profiles require multiple molds, increasing initial investment and per-unit cost. If you are a startup, starting with a uniform profile can be a smart way to enter the market, then expand to sculpted profiles as you scale.

Compatibility with Switches & Layouts

Ensure the profile you choose is compatible with your switch type (Cherry MX, Kailh, etc.) and PCB layout. Most profiles are compatible with standard MX-style switches, but some low-profile switches (like Kailh Choc) require specially designed keycaps. Additionally, sculpted profiles have specific row assignments—for example, the R1 row is for the bottom row, R2 for the home row, etc. Your OEM manufacturer should provide a row chart to ensure correct assembly.

Practical Sourcing Examples and Considerations

When sourcing custom keycaps from an OEM, you need to provide detailed specifications. Here is a practical example of a product brief for a custom DSA keycap set:

Example Brief: “We require 500 sets of DSA profile keycaps, 104 keys per set, in PBT material, dye-sublimated legends. Color: Pantone 19-4052 (Classic Blue) for the alphanumeric keys, and white for the modifier keys. Legend style: centered, bold, sans-serif. Packaging: individual tray, 10 sets per master carton. Target price: $8.00 per set FOB Shenzhen.”

This brief clearly defines the profile, material, printing method, colors, and packaging, allowing the OEM to provide an accurate quote. For a sculpted profile like SA, you would also need to specify the row configuration (e.g., 1-1-2-3-4-4 for a standard full-size layout).

Material and Manufacturing Considerations

Keycap material affects both feel and durability. ABS (Acrylonitrile Butadiene Styrene) is common and cost-effective, but it tends to develop a shiny finish over time. PBT (Polybutylene Terephthalate) is more resistant to wear and has a textured feel, but it is more expensive and can warp if not molded correctly. For custom profiles, PBT is often preferred for premium sets. The manufacturing method—double-shot molding, dye-sublimation, or laser etching—also impacts cost and durability. Double-shot is the most durable for legends, but it requires more complex molds, especially for sculpted profiles.
